UNSOUND FOOD DESTROYED.

The food destroyed or otherwise disposed of so as to prevent its use for human consumption was as follows:—

Tons.CwtsQtrs.lbs.
Diseased Meat, including organs from slaughterhouses (surrendered)1231
Meat and Tinned Food from shops and stalls (surrendered)113014
„ „ „ „ (seized)3
Fish from shops, fryers and wholesale dealers (surrendered)414
Fruit and Vegetables (surrendered)11024
,, ,, (seized)1018
Confectionery (surrendered)3
Total32211

Inspection of Shops, etc..—The number of visits made to shops, etc. are as follows:—

Butchers, Provision Dealers, etc., shops2,053
Meat, etc., Preparation Factories69
Fish Shops473
Fruit Shops1,509
Markets243
Stalls782
Offensive Trades157
Total5,286
